### Renamed: REGISTRY_COMPAT_MODE

The Eventloom schema registry setting previously called `SCHEMA_STRICTNESS` is now `REGISTRY_COMPAT_MODE`, aligning with the naming used by the Corveil producer SDK. Accepted values are unchanged: `backward`, `forward`, and `full`. Reviewers should flag any manifests still referencing the old key, as it will be rejected starting in release 2.9. Note that the registry client also authenticates on startup, and the env file must include that credential on the line directly below.

env line for fahap-hagug: ARCHIVE_KEY3=cf9

Hi Tomas, welcome aboard. Quick summary of the cut-over: the Larkspire mobile SDK now matches the web SDK feature-for-feature, including offline queueing and session stitching. The legacy mobile client is frozen; only security fixes land there. Parity tests run nightly and gate releases. Everything you need to run the harness locally starts with the settings shown below.

settings of bafof-tagep:
[frador]
port = 9300
region = west-1
host = frador.norvacorp.corp
timeout_ms = 3000
retries = 5

## Authentication

Quick note for review: now that we've swapped the old Pidgeonhole queue for Lanternjack, workers no longer share a DB password. Each worker authenticates to the Lanternjack broker over HTTPS with a bearer token, rotated weekly by the ops cron. Local dev skips rotation and just uses the fixed staging credential. For running the suite yourself, the staging token is:

login token, yajeg-fawif: eyJhbGciOiJIUzI1NiIsInR5cCI6IkpXVCJ9.eyJzdWIiOiIEdPQYnZXaZIn0.HSRTnYZBx0Qc

MEMO — Board, Strenfield Software

We are moving all Lattice Suite contracts to annual billing from January. Rationale: smoother cash flow, lower churn, reduced invoicing overhead. Monthly plans will be grandfathered for twelve months, then retired. Pricing holds flat; a 5% incentive applies to early converters. Finance and sales are aligned; legal review closes next week. The confidential note below covers the associated business plans.

internal memo for tagef-hadup: Gross margin on Ulaath came in at 15 percent against a plan of 5 percent. Only 7 of the 120 pilot accounts renewed Ulaath, so a churn review is set for October 15.